Transaction 43a288e073aeaede93cf164857f953f0877186d7926b3c056d9a18913d1fca55
1 Input
1 Output
-
43a288e073aeaede93cf164857f953f0877186d7926b3c056d9a18913d1fca55:0
- value
- 2398135
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ea59a6da6f973ab25b8c07786c31a3b6d005aa5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NN8X19YmL7dyY2zjjfYd86KZs1cqphyWt